What Does Low Calcium Mean for Your Rabbit’s Health?
Low calcium in rabbits can have significant implications for their overall health, particularly affecting bone density and muscle function. Normal blood calcium levels in rabbits range from 11-14 mg/dL; values below this indicate a deficiency that may lead to nutritional secondary hyperparathyroidism (NSHP). This condition occurs when the rabbit’s diet lacks sufficient calcium or has an imbalance between calcium and phosphorus, leading to bone demineralization as the body attempts to maintain blood calcium levels.
Rabbits require a balanced ratio of calcium to phosphorus in their diet, typically around 1.5:1 to 2:1, to prevent NSHP. When this balance is disrupted, especially with diets high in phosphorus and low in calcium (such as those rich in alfalfa hay or pellets), the rabbit’s body responds by increasing parathyroid hormone (PTH) production. This leads to increased bone resorption, releasing stored calcium into the bloodstream but ultimately weakening bones over time.
- Bone health: Low calcium levels can lead to osteoporosis and fractures due to weakened bone structure.
- Muscle function: Calcium is crucial for muscle contraction. Deficiency can result in muscle weakness, tremors, or even paralysis if severe.
In rabbits, maintaining adequate dietary calcium through a diet rich in leafy greens and grass hay is essential to prevent NSHP and its associated health issues. Owners should consult with veterinarians to ensure their rabbit’s diet meets these nutritional needs, especially for older rabbits or those showing signs of bone weakness.

What Causes Low Calcium in Rabbits?

Nutritional Secondary Hyperparathyroidism (NSH) is a common cause of low calcium levels in rabbits, often resulting from an imbalanced diet lacking sufficient fiber and calcium. This condition occurs when the rabbit’s body responds to chronic dietary deficiencies by increasing parathyroid hormone (PTH) production, which leads to excessive bone resorption and subsequent hypocalcemia. A diet high in hays and leafy greens while low in commercial pellets is crucial for maintaining optimal calcium levels.
Another significant cause of low calcium in rabbits is metabolic disorders affecting the absorption or utilization of dietary calcium. For instance, renal insufficiency can impair the kidney’s ability to regulate calcium metabolism, leading to hypocalcemia. Additionally, gastrointestinal stasis and other digestive issues can disrupt normal nutrient absorption, further exacerbating calcium deficiencies.
- Renal insufficiency: Impaired kidney function affects calcium regulation, potentially causing low blood calcium levels.
- Gastrointestinal stasis: Reduced gut motility hinders the proper digestion and absorption of dietary nutrients, including calcium.
